Top Perry Aide, Budget Expert To Join Patrick Staff

Lt. Gov.-elect Dan Patrick adds two Capitol veterans well versed in state finances and legislative procedure to his staff for the upcoming legislative session.

Lt. Gov.-elect Dan Patrick has added two Capitol veterans well versed in state finances and legislative procedure — Mike Morrissey and Walter Fisher — to his staff for the upcoming legislative session.

Morrissey, a fiscal policy expert who has worked for Gov. Rick Perry since 2001, will serve as Patrick's budget director. Fisher, a lobbyist with 20 years combined experience as parliamentarian in the House and Senate, will be a senior advisor. Patrick previously announced that his longtime Senate aide Logan Spence, who served as his campaign manager, will become his chief of staff. 

“Collectively, they bring over 60 years of experience in Texas government that will allow me to achieve an ambitious conservative agenda,” Patrick said in a statement Thursday.
